Just back 7 nights at GF-heres our dining report:
Arrive FRi night: GF room service-Prime Rib for me, Salmon for wife, Mickey cheesburgers for DD-very good(we were pleasantly surprised, as we have not been pleased w/ Gf private dining in the past)-B+
Sat.-CRT-actually the food was fine and DD loved the princess' of course
Sat. night-Citricos(our favorite), it was very good,but not as great as past visits. My veal shank was very tender; wife had salmon(she loves salmon), again good but kinda flat(not inspired).If anyone has questions on appetizers,wine,etc. will be happy to respond.B-
Sun-Wife and DD went to Tea party w/ sleeping beauty at GF they both loved it(food avg.)and thought even at $200 it was well worth it. No Dinner-Superbowl at Mizzners w/ appetizers from Citricos and a huge bar bill. And my eagles lost to boot.A+
Mon-LTT tavern dinner w/ characters(great interaction);food was fine-b-
Tue-room svc. bkfst-solid B;dinner-Bistro De Paris, we have never eaten here and I was looking forward to it. The famous consommee and souffles, were big disappointments;oyster and scallop apps. were great; beef entrees were avg at best. c- at best.
Wed.-Dinner at Narcoosee- we have at good meals here before but not great. We were planning on JIko(which we love),but grabbed a last minute PS here. Saw the fireworks from the deck(narration/music and all) and walked into the best meal of the trip. Details upon request, but a definite A+ from start to finish.
random notes-Did sci-fi for lunch(stayed w/ burgers and shakes)-loved the atmosphere, glad we did it. Used DDE($50 AP) saved over $250 for the trip. Dont go ti WDW without it. Nothing spectacular in the parks/counter service,although wife seemed to enjoy several chocolate covered Mickey ice cream bars.
